    Form 3s can be somewhat random times as well. They get priority though. They used to take a few months but are down under a week typically now.

    I just had an eform 3 approved (in about a week) but the AFT changed the manufacturer data to something nonsensical (does NOT match the prior form 4 or Form 3.) That has caused a lot of calls to them trying to figure out how to proceed. I'm not starting the Form 4 until it gets straightened out.
